powershell

Pagina: 1
Acties:

Vraag


Acties:
  • 0 Henk 'm!

  • Janspook
  • Registratie: Mei 2013
  • Laatst online: 09:18

Janspook

Fryslân boppe

Topicstarter
Ik loop tegen het volgende aan.

ik wil met get-counter het geheugen uitlezen.
Dit is opzich geen probleem en heb ik al functioneel
Volgende gebruik is er voor.

Get-Counter -Counter "\Memory\Available MBytes"

Echter werkt dit niet in nederlandse installaties.
Hiervoor moet je dit gebruiken.

Get-Counter -Counter "\Geheugen\Beschikbare Bytes"

Het volgende snap ik niet.
Als het commando aanpas naar : Get-Counter -Counter "\Geheugen\Beschikbare mbytes"
Dan krijg ik de volgende foutmelding terug.
Get-Counter : Internal performance counter API call failed. Error: c0000bb9.
At line:1 char:1
+ Get-Counter -Counter "\Geheugen\Beschikbare mbytes"
+ 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
+ CategoryInfo : InvalidResult: (:) [Get-Counter], Exception
+ FullyQualifiedErrorId : CounterApiError,Microsoft.PowerShell.Commands.GetCounterCommand


Weet iemand toevallig wat hier misgaat en wat het juiste commando is?

Gewoon een spook

Beste antwoord (via Janspook op 12-06-2023 13:27)


  • Roflzor
  • Registratie: Januari 2011
  • Laatst online: 05-09 12:30
Werkt dit? Ik heb even gekeken wat er allemaal beschikbaar is met Get-Counter -Counter "\Geheugen\*" en daar leek deze het meest overeen te komen met wat je zocht:

Get-Counter -Counter "\Geheugen\Beschikbare Megabytes (mb)"

Alle reacties


Acties:
  • 0 Henk 'm!

  • zetje01
  • Registratie: Augustus 1999
  • Laatst online: 08:27
Hoofdletters?

EDiT: Als in "Geheugen:Beschikbare MBytes "

[ Voor 67% gewijzigd door zetje01 op 12-06-2023 10:36 ]


Acties:
  • 0 Henk 'm!

  • Janspook
  • Registratie: Mei 2013
  • Laatst online: 09:18

Janspook

Fryslân boppe

Topicstarter
Helaas werkt dat ook niet..

Gewoon een spook


Acties:
  • 0 Henk 'm!

  • Christoxz
  • Registratie: Maart 2014
  • Laatst online: 09:50
Error c0000bb9 means PDH_CSTATUS_NO_COUNTER
Wat weer zou betekenen dat de counter niet gevonden is.

Weet je zeker dat het de juiste vertaling is? Heb geen Nederlandse installatie, dus kan het niet zien,

T.Net Creality 3D Printer Discord


Acties:
  • 0 Henk 'm!

  • Janspook
  • Registratie: Mei 2013
  • Laatst online: 09:18

Janspook

Fryslân boppe

Topicstarter
Weet bijna zeker dat het de juiste vertaling is.

Get-Counter -Counter "\Memory\Available Bytes"
Geeft het zelfde als
Get-Counter -Counter "\Geheugen\Beschikbare Bytes"

Gewoon een spook


Acties:
  • 0 Henk 'm!

  • SiErRa
  • Registratie: Februari 2000
  • Laatst online: 17-09 20:18
Je kan het controleren door ze eerst uit te lijsten.

Microsoft heeft het gedocumenteerd:
https://learn.microsoft.c...unter?view=powershell-7.3

speciek:
Performance counter names are localized. The examples shown here use the English names of the performance objects, counters, and instances. The names will be different on a system that uses another language. Use the Get-Counter -ListSet command to see the localized names.
Maar de foutmelding is wel vreemd, omdat je iets van "not found" zou verwachten als je de verkeerde naam zou hebben.

[ Voor 10% gewijzigd door SiErRa op 12-06-2023 11:26 ]


Acties:
  • Beste antwoord
  • +2 Henk 'm!

  • Roflzor
  • Registratie: Januari 2011
  • Laatst online: 05-09 12:30
Werkt dit? Ik heb even gekeken wat er allemaal beschikbaar is met Get-Counter -Counter "\Geheugen\*" en daar leek deze het meest overeen te komen met wat je zocht:

Get-Counter -Counter "\Geheugen\Beschikbare Megabytes (mb)"

Acties:
  • 0 Henk 'm!

  • Janspook
  • Registratie: Mei 2013
  • Laatst online: 09:18

Janspook

Fryslân boppe

Topicstarter
Bedankt! dat was hem :)

Gewoon een spook

Pagina: 1